What is a Portable Wheelchair Ramp?
A portable Temporary Wheelchair Ramp ramp is a lightweight, inter-supportive structure developed to supply a seamless shift from one level to another. They are especially helpful for outdoor and indoor environments where permanent ramps are not possible. Portable ramps can be folded or rolled up, making them hassle-free for transportation across different places.

There are primarily three kinds of portable wheelchair ramps, each catering to different user requirements and settings:
Folding Ramps: These ramps consist of two or more sections that can fold like a luggage, making them easy to carry around.
Roll-up Ramps: Made from flexible products, roll-up ramps can be rolled into a compact type for transportation, comparable to a yoga mat.
Limit Ramps: These little, often single-piece ramps are created to bridge the space in between entrances or small heights. They are perfect for indoor usage and can help in maneuvering over thresholds.

When picking a portable wheelchair ramp, think about the following functions:
Weight Capacity: Ensure the ramp can accommodate the weight of the wheelchair user plus any extra weight brought.
Ramp Length: The length of the ramp is important for producing a gentle incline. A steeper ramp can be more challenging to browse.
Product: Lightweight products like aluminum are perfect for portability, while grip-friendly surface areas provide stability.
Foldability: Choose a design that fits your storage needs. Ramp styles differ considerably from foldable to rollable.
Weather Resistance: If you prepare to use the ramp outdoors, choose a weather-resistant material to guarantee sturdiness.
Setup and Setup Tips
Establishing a portable wheelchair ramp is typically straightforward, however following these pointers can improve security and functionality:
Check Location: Examine the place where you will utilize the ramp. Make sure that the surface is stable and devoid of blockages.
Read Instructions: Always describe the producer's direction manual for standards on establishing the ramp correctly.
Test the Slope: Ensure that the ramp is placed at the suitable angle. A 1:12 slope ratio is usually recommended (one inch of height for every foot of ramp length).
Secure the Ramp: If possible, utilize anti-slip mats or securing devices to ensure the ramp stays stable throughout usage.
Routine Maintenance: Inspect the ramp regularly for wear and tear, specifically if it is frequently used outdoors. Tidy the surface area to maintain grip.
Regularly Asked Questions1. Are portable wheelchair ramps safe?
Yes, portable wheelchair ramps are developed with safety features, consisting of non-slip surfaces and tough building and construction. However, it is important to follow the maker's guidelines for setup and use to make sure security.
2. How do I choose the best size ramp?
Select a ramp based on the height it requires to cover. Step the height from the ground to the entry point and choose a ramp that provides an appropriate slope.
3. Can I use a portable wheelchair ramp for a vehicle?
Absolutely! Many portable ramps are specifically created for automobile access. Inspect the requirements to make sure suitable weight assistance and measurements for your automobile.
4. Do I need a special license or permit to utilize a portable wheelchair ramp?
Normally, no unique licenses or authorizations are required for personal usage of portable wheelchair ramps. If using in public or industrial homes, check local policies for compliance.
5. The length of time do portable wheelchair ramps last?
The life-span of portable Wheelchair Ramps UK ramps can vary based on material, frequency of usage, and environmental conditions. Metal ramps typically have a longer lifespan compared to those made from plastic or rubber.
